香蕉网的mod修复工具已经满足大部分mod的需求,但仍然会有些mod的脸部损坏或者武器损坏,本帖将教大家如何去手动修复这些mod。
我们需要做的就是把旧的hash值替换为新的hash值。
并不能保证可以修复你遇到的问题,这里只提供一种修复的方法。因为有些损坏并不是hash值变化引起的。
如果修复无效,你也可以尝试其他帖子的教程。
贴图错误的可以看哈米猫特大佬的帖子【教程】mod贴图问题的终极解决方案
如果我发的hash表里没有你想要的hash值,你可以找相似类型的mod,查看未损坏的mod中的ini配置,对照着看hash值是否一致
1.先使用当前版本的mod修复工具,对mod进行修复。如果修复后仍然有部分位置未能修复,比如脸部和武器,那就开始下一步。
2.比如我们发现mod的脸部损坏了,先从hash表中找到对应角色的hash表,使用记事本或者notepad++来打开它,像这样
3.打开损坏的mod文件夹中的ini配置文件,查找 ib 后面的值,找到与这个值相关的内容。如下图,我们将[TextureOverride______ ]称作一个节,TextureOverride后面就是每个节的名字。这里的名字是有相同之处的,使用ctrl+f快捷键搜索ib对应的值,比如下图的hash = 27d49f0b、hash = 0e74656e。可以看到这个hash值对应的节名字叫做SwordIB、0e74656eIB。
我们现在需要查看与这个节名字类似的节,如SwordPosition、0e74656eTexcoord等,看这些节下面的hash值是否与hash表中的一致。
特别注意:有些节的名字里包含有旧的hash值,所以在找类似节的名字的时候应该找包含旧的hash值的节。
4.如果不一致,就需要将原来的hash值注释掉,添加新的hash值,如下图
需要注意这里的注释,用的是英文符号 ;
5.保存修改的内容,在游戏内按F10刷新,看效果
4/4--添加扳机高显。
3/13--更新1.6版本,包含武器和脸部。
hash表是高显,不定时进行版本更新。推荐使用Notepad++打开,更直观。